图书管理系统

在计算机软件技术中,人机界面已经发展成为一个重要的分支。

1.以通信功能作为界面设计的核心

2.界面必须始终一致

3.界面必须使用户随时掌握任务的进展情况

4.界面必须能够提供帮助

5.界面友好、使用方便

6.输入画面尽可能接近实际

7.具有较强的容错功能

2.及时全面地提供不同要求的、不同细度的信息,以期分析解释现象最快,及时产生正确的控制。

面向对象的程序设计思想(Object-orientedProgramming,简称OOP)的主要目的是要创建可以重用的代码,具备更好的模拟现实世界环境的能力,它通过给程序中加入扩展语句,把函数“封装”进Windows编程所必须的“对象”中,面向对象的编程语言使得复杂的工作条理清晰、编写容易,使人们从结构化的编程思想走到了面向对象的编程思想上。

1.对象

2.类

3.继承

4.消息

PowerBuilder的窗口和控件对象

窗口由属性、事件以及放置在窗口里面的的控件组成。

窗口的属性定义了窗口的显示和行为。

PowerBuilder提供了6种类型的窗口,他们是:主窗口、弹出式窗口、子窗口、响应式窗口、多文档界面框架窗口,以及带宏帮助的多文档界面框架窗口。

下拉式菜单出现在菜单栏的某个菜单项下面,他能够通过鼠标单击访问,也可以通过按Alt键的同时按下带有下划线的字符来访问。

级联菜单是可以出现在以上两种类型菜单上的一种菜单,有时称为二级菜单。通常在父菜单项上有一个右箭头表示它,可以通过点击这个右箭头访问它。

PowerBuilder的技术核心数据窗口对象

使用数据窗口对象的方法如下:

●排序数据

●数据的过滤

●数据的分组

●数据窗口中数据的存储

●指定更新属性

(1)设置事务对象的属性值

(2)与数据库建立连接

(3)执行所需的数据库操作

(4)断开与数据库的连接

需求分析可分为问题分析、需求描述及需求评审三个阶段

本图书馆管理系统适应于中小规模公共图书馆、中小学及各院校图书馆

本系统的服务对象为图书馆流通部门的工作人员,用户界面友好,不需计算机专业的专门训练即可使用本系统。

图书管理处理的信息量比较大。因此对于本系统的设计,需要采取以下一些原则:

★程序代码标准化,软件统一化,确保软件的可维护性和实用性

开发的软硬件要求

软件要求:MicrosoftWindows98操作系统及Powerbuilder8.0数据库系统。

综合考虑系统的逻辑模型和设计系统目标的要求绘制的系统功能结构

在系统主窗口中选择“借阅图书”,进入“借阅图书”。

使用时单击“借阅”按钮或直接按回车键,光标定位于“借阅人编码或姓名”项。

如果单击“放弃”按钮,则取消本次借阅操作。

单击“还书”选项或直接按回车键,光标定位于“借阅人编码或姓名”项。

在系统主窗口中,选择“打印催还单”,进入“打印催还单”窗口。该窗口中列出了所有当归还图书人员的列表。该窗口共设3个按钮,分别是“全部打印”、“选择打印”和“退出”。

如果选择“全部打印”按钮,将打印出应归还图书的人员名单;也可以首先使用手型指针选择要打印清单的单位,然后单击“选择打印”按钮打印。

1.个人借阅查询

在系统主窗口中,选择“信息查询”菜单中的“个人借阅查询”选项,进入“个人借阅查询”窗口。

个人借阅查询窗口

输入借阅人编码,按回车键或单击“确认”按钮,窗口将显示该人员的全部借阅信息。如果系统中无该借阅人或该借阅人未借阅过任何图书,窗口将不显示任何信息。

2.催还书目浏览

如果选择“催还书目查询”选项,则进入“催还书目查询”窗口,该窗口中显示所有已到期但尚未归还的书目信息。

催还书目查询窗口

3.图书分布情况查询

如果选择“图书分布查询”选项,则进入“图书分布查询”窗口,该窗口在初始状态下显示所有书目的摘要信息。

图书分布查询窗口

如果要查看某本书的具体信息,可双击该书摘要信息处。

4.按关键字查询

如果选择“按关键字查询”选项,则进入“关键字查询”窗口。

通过输入关键字,用户可以模糊查询,也可以精确查询。如果查询结果只有一本书,系统将直接显示该书的具体信息。实现精确查询时,系统将直接显示该书的具体信息。如果书库中无该书,则窗口中不显示任何信息。

书库维护包括新书入库、查询显示、全部显示及删除等模块。

书库维护窗口

对书库进行任何修改后,系统执行退出时,将查看数据库是否已被修改,然后提示用户是否保存修改并按用户要求进行相应操作。

THE END
1.实验1创建数据库SQLservermob649e8166858d的技术博客掌握这些基本的 SQL 语句对于您今后的数据库管理和开发工作将大有裨益。 作为一名初学者,持续练习和探索 SQL 语言是非常重要的。您可以尝试修改示例代码,添加新表,或者测试数据插入和查询。希望这篇文章对您有所帮助,未来的学习之路中,有更多的数据库知识等待您去发掘!https://blog.51cto.com/u_16175509/12826241
2.sqlserver新建数据库1. 使用SSMS工具创建:在SSMS工具左侧的对象资源管理器中右击数据库,然后选择新建数据库。在弹出的新建数据库对话框中填入要创建的数据库名称。系统会自动根据填入的数据库名称创建一个数据文件和一个日志文件。逻辑名称、初始大小、自动增长、路径、文件名可根据需求自行修改。设置完成后点击确定,工具开始创建数据库,成功https://www.xinpinmao.com/post/e7vy4ng7y.html
3.系统数据库MicrosoftLearnTransact-SQL 系统存储过程和内置函数。 请参阅 任务 如何在对象资源管理器中隐藏系统对象 参考 目录视图 (Transact-SQL) 概念 备份和还原系统数据库的注意事项 系统数据库的恢复模式 查询SQL Server 系统目录 其他资源 优化物理数据库设计 了解数据库https://msdn.microsoft.com/zh-cn/library/ms178028(v=SQL.100).aspx
4.数据库课程设计《SQLServer图书馆管理系统》欢迎来到《SQL Server图书馆管理系统》数据库课程设计资源页面。本项目全面涵盖了从概念设计到实际编码的整个过程,专为学习数据库管理系统的同学和教育者设计。通过本资源,您可以免费获取到一个完整的图书馆管理系统实例,该系统是基于SQL Server构建的。 目录概览 https://blog.csdn.net/gitblog_06616/article/details/142563639
5.图书管理系统的sqlserver数据库设计示例MsSql这篇文章主要介绍了图书管理系统的sqlserver数据库设计示例,文中通过E_R图、数据字典、数据库脚本代码介绍的非常详细,对大家的学习或者工作具有一定的参考学习价值,需要的朋友们下面随着小编来一起学习学习吧 首先,在写数据库时需要遵循以下几个原则: 数据库的命名规范: https://m.jb51.net/article/192755.htm
6.数据库课程设计之SQLServer图书馆管理系统.pptx设计和实现一个基于SQL-Server的图书馆管理系统,以实现对图书馆资源的有效管理和利用,提高图书馆的管理效率和服务质量。 目的 随着信息技术的发展,图书馆管理逐渐实现了数字化、自动化和智能化。SQL-Server作为一种关系型数据库管理系统,具有强大的数据处理能力和稳定性,适用于图书馆管理系统的设计和实现。 https://max.book118.com/html/2024/0506/8063043027006065.shtm
7.图书管理系统的SQLServer数据库设计图书管理系统的SQL_Server数据库设计搜索 图书管理系统的 SQL_Server 数据库设计 第一篇:图书管理系统的 SQL_Server 数据库设计 图书管理的 SQL Server 数据库设计 1、摘要: 一个简单的图书管理系统包括图书馆内书籍的信息、学校在校学生的信息以及学生的借阅信息。此系统功能分为面向学生和面向管理员两部分,其中学生http://m.doc88.com/mip-97739584830913.html
8.数据设计管理系统论文8篇(全文)1.4 数据库设计 由于系统集成离校手续办理功能, 需要从图书管理系统中获取相关信息 (读者信息、借书信息等) , 更改读者状态 (如注销借书证) , 为保障数据安全性与完整性, 开发人员应与图书管理系统软件开发商联系, 获取图书管理系统的数据库结构, 或委托图书管理系统软件开发商开发相应接口。 https://www.99xueshu.com/w/fileyvjrsvd4.html
9.实训计算机3.关系数据库管理系统应能实现的专门关系运算包括关联、更新、排序。(错) 4.一个关系只有一个外键。(错) 5. 在一个关系R中,若每个数据项都是不可分割的,那么关系R一定属于1NF。(对) 四、简答题 1.两个实体型间的联系有三种:一对一,一对多,多对多,请画图举例说明。参考http://www.xcsxxgcxx.com/sxjsj/contents/255/30.html
10.SQLServer2000数据库应用教程本书以介绍SQLServer2000数据库管理系统为主,同时介绍一定的数据库基础知识和数据库应用程序的开发。全书共分12章,内容包括:数据库系统基础、SQLServer简介、服务器与客户端配置、Transact.SQL基础、数据库管理、表的管理、存储过程和触发器管理、游标管理、数据的导入和导出、SQLSerVer安全管理、SQLServer代理服务以及使用https://baike.sogou.com/v69079024.htm
11.通知公告为加强本科毕业设计(毕业论文)管理工作,突出对本科毕业设计(毕业论文)选题、开题及答辩三个环节的全过程质量监控并使其进一步科学化、规范化,提高学生毕业设计(毕业论文)的质量,根据学校的有关规定,结合学院实际情况,经2017年11月9日学院教学指导委员会讨论通过医学信息工程专业2018届本科毕业设计(毕业论文)的相关规定和https://xxxy.gszy.edu.cn/show/id/508.html
12.数据库课程设计———–学生盐管理系统的设计「建议收藏高效率的运行环境包括:数据库数据的存取速率、数据库存储空间的利用率、数据库系统运行管理的效率等都是高的。 为了使数据库的应用系统开发设计合理、规范、有序、正确、高效进行,现在广泛采用的是工程化6阶段开发设计过程与方法,它们是需求分析阶段、概念结构设计阶段、逻辑结构设计阶段、物理结构设计阶段、数据库实施https://cloud.tencent.com/developer/article/2087857
13.大学生计算机专业职业生涯规划书范文(精选6篇)三、职业生涯规划设计 1、确定职业目标和路径 ①近期职业目标:在校期间 A、在校期间完成基本的学业,掌握好基础课,为考研作准备。通过英语四级考试,利用课余时间深入的学习软件编程技术(C++,Java),Linux系统,数据库语言,汇编语言、数据结构、计算机基础原理,提升自己的专业素质。 https://www.wenshubang.com/zhiyeguihuafanwen/2641628.html
14.基于C#和SqlServer实现的库存管理系统4.2 系统模块描述: 4.3 数据库设计 4.3.1 数据库对象 根据系统功能需求与数据流程图,本数据库管理系统需要 9 个数据表,分别是操作员个人信息表、商品类别表、商品信息表、库存信息表、供货商信息表、入库主表、入库子表、入库日报表、入库月报表。 4.3.2 基本表 https://zhuanlan.zhihu.com/p/590754268
15.15课程设计ASP.NETSQLServer2008实现图书馆管理系统ASP.NET+SQLServer2008实现图书管理系统 教学内容 ?课程设计目的;?功能描述;?总体设计;?数据库设计;?实现过程;?调试运行;?课程设计总结。课程设计目的 本章提供了“图书馆管理系统”作为这一学期的课程设计之一,本次课程设计旨在提升学生的动手能力,加强大家对专业理论知识的理解和实际应用。本https://wenku.baidu.com/view/790ccc29b52acfc789ebc9f0.html